Suzie solves the equation below:
x2 + 4x - 12 = 2
(x - 2)(x + 6) = 2,
by setting x -2 = 0 and x + 6 = 0.
Her solutions are x = 2 and x = -6.
Is Suzie correct? Why or why not?
Yes, she factored correctly and then used the zero product property
Yes, she factored correctly and then square rooted.
No, she did factor correctly, but she can't use the zero product property as shown.
No, she didn't factor correctly so the rest of her work is wrong.
